Gemini switchboards are made with co-injection,
which ABB SACE is the first manufacturer in the
electric field to use as a molding technique. This
process obtains a “sandwich” of two materials with a
compact external covering and an expanded core,
guaranteeing the highest level of mechanical
protection against impacts (IK10) without the need to
add hardening substances.
Polyester is usually mixed with fiberglass, which, with
1SLC805003F0001
wear, rises to the surface and can become a risk factor
for skin burns that may occur during installation and
maintenance and accidental contact.
Moreover, it causes deterioration of the technical
strength and lasting characteristics of the material to
which it is added: Gemini, on the other hand, keeps its
mechanical characteristics in the long term.
The co-injection technique makes the manufacturing
operations themselves safe because the products are
completely finished when they come out of the mold
without any flash or other surface irregularities.

Quality and safety
ABB’s Gemini is designed and
built in compliance with reference Standards that define its
constructional and functional
characteristics.
In particular, the IP66 degree
certifies that Gemini is totally
protected against the infiltration
of solid bodies and is resistant
to the penetration of jets of water similar to sea waves.
Absolute protection is provided
by double insulation even in the
event of indirect contact. Rated
uninterrupted current can reach
a threshold of 400 A.
Even in very difficult application
circumstances, Gemini gives
high-level performances, with
resistance to fire and abnormal
heat up to a temperature of
750 °C and a functioning temperature from -25 °C to 100 °C.
Moreover, the material with
which it is manufactured retains
its characteristics for a long time
since it is not subject to corrosion by chemical or atmospheric
agents. Also it does not turn
yellow when exposed to UV
rays.

Gemini is made in a thermoplastic material that has
a very low halogen content and is 100% recyclable.
The environmental compatibility of Gemini is an
important objective right from the design phase where
the Life Cycle Assessment (LCA) procedure, defined in
1990 during the Society of Environmental Toxicology
and Chemistry Conference (Vermont, USA), is
followed. Life Cycle Assessment is an objective method
for analyzing the energy and environmental loads
relating to a product, process or activity, carried out
by identifying and quantifying energy, the materials
used and emissions released into the environment.
Divided into four phases, the assessment covers the
entire life cycle of the product, process or activity,
from the extraction and transformation of raw
materials to manufacturing and distribution, and
from usage to recycling and decommissioning.

In the basic configuration,
Gemini switchboards are composed of boxes in six different
sizes ranging from 335x400x210
mm to 840x1005x360 mm
(WxHxD, external measurements) and with opaque or
transparent doors.
In both versions, the doors are
reversible and clip onto the
hinges without the need to use
tools; the fact that they open at
an angle of more than 180°
means that it is easy to work on
the components installed inside
the switchboard. The seal applied by extrusion along the
sides of the doors guarantees
IP66 degree of protection. Access to the inside of the switchboard is protected by a standard double bit lock that can be
replaced by locks of another
type available in the accessories.
Boxes and doors can be requested either separately or as
combined “box + door” codes,
to make filling out the order form
more flexible.
Inside the packages, the door
is always wrapped separately
and inserted inside a pocket
that protects it from accidental
damage until wiring is completed and the switchboard is
installed.
Hole-cover plugs to guarantee
IP protection and double insulation for wall mounting are also
supplied with the pack together
with the instruction sheet.

Gemini switchboards are designed to be perfectly compatible with ABB components for
low voltage control and monitoring.
For these applications they can
be equipped with modular devices belonging to the System
pro M range, with Tmax
moulded-case circuit-breakers
and control and signaling devices, creating a truly integrated
automation system.
When deciding the Gemini layout for control and monitoring
applications, not only is it possible to select the box and door
in the required size, but you can
also select the base plate in one
of the three versions in the
range.
After wiring with the ducts and
the Fix-O-Rapid device, the
special standard adjustable feet
and hooks must be fitted onto
the base plate, allowing it to be
inserted inside the box at up to
seven different depths and
three further levels of adjustment: no tools need to be used
to carry out these operations.
To finish the job, the inner door
can be mounted (reversible and
in insulating material), guaranteeing IP40 degree of protection
when the switchboard door is
open.

In distribution and mixed applications, the Gemini switchboard
is designed to be fitted with System pro M modular devices
and Tmax moulded-case circuit
breakers.
The frame is the load-bearing
element of the configuration:
DIN rails, partial modular plates
and the special Tmax mounting
and cabling kits are snapped
onto the uprights. All the components can be adjusted to six
different depths with a pitch of
12.5 mm and arranged at
heights with a distance of 75
mm between the rows.
Blank or drilled front panels are
applied to protect the equipment and these can be hinged
onto both sides; the cables are
housed inside the vertical wiring duct integrated in the uprights according to an exclusive
ABB patent.
Wiring is carried out by pulling
out the frame and working from
the front; the ergonomic grip
and the standard feet and snapon hooks supplied make it easy
to insert it inside the switchboard after the job is finished.

Gemini switchboards have the
same accessories for both automation and distribution applications, ensuring maximum versatility and integration of functions.
In particular, the ventilation and
anti-condensation kits make it
even safer for the devices to run,
protecting them from the effects
of heat and humidity while the
wall brackets, pole mounting kit
and pedestal make it easier to
install the switchboards in any
context.
Three different kinds of locks are
supplied for the doors with
which it is possible to replace
the standard double bit model.
The universal drill bit can be
used to open the side branch
connections. Module covers
hide the unused modules of the
DIN rail guaranteeing IP40 pro-
tection when the door is open
in distribution and mixed configurations.
